Ticket PZ-448: Signature verification failure on Gridwright plugin upload

External plugin authors submitting themed puzzle packs to the Gridwright crossword generator are seeing SIGNATURE_MISMATCH on upload. The verifier was updated to reject SHA-1 digests last Thursday; older packaging tools still emit them. Please re-sign affected packs with the current plugin signing key, reproduced below for convenience.

deploy key for kagup-bawig: bky9_ZMq28eTw9

# Build Provenance: Tallygrove Tax-Rate Cache

The rate cache is built nightly from the Fernholt jurisdiction feed. Every artifact is signed at build time; unsigned caches are rejected at load. New folks: never hand-edit the cache blob — regenerate it via the pipeline or lookups will silently drift. Provenance metadata lives alongside the artifact. The trace token for the current cache build appears below.

pipeline stamp: htk3_20a

CI note: LiftSim builds fail intermittently on the dispatch-replay stage. Cause is almost always a stale cache of floor-map fixtures. Clear the fixture cache, re-run the pipeline, and confirm the replay stage goes green before pinging anyone. If it fails twice after a cache clear, escalate in the LiftSim channel with the token below.

build token for kajog-baguf: htk14_e43bf70f92bbf6